Centurion Corporation to Buy 7,974-Bed Worker Dormitory in Johor for 67.2 million Singapore dollars

Centurion Corporation Limited (OU8) has agreed to acquire a purpose-built worker accommodation asset in Pasir Gudang, Johor, for 67.2 million Singapore dollars.

The property consists of two adjoining 60-year leasehold parcels at Jalan Keluli, expiring on May 31 2069. It offers about 7,974 beds across 444 apartment-style units in eight five-storey blocks, with a total built-up area of 749,358 sq ft on 9.73 acres of land.

One parcel, providing roughly 3,978 beds, is already completed and tenanted by employers in nearby industrial estates. The second parcel, offering about 3,996 beds, has just been completed and will be leased progressively after the transaction closes. Completion of the deal is subject to approvals from the Johor State Authority and final due diligence.

Post-acquisition, Centurion’s Malaysian portfolio will rise by 22% to approximately 43,980 beds, making the Pasir Gudang facility its largest worker accommodation asset in Malaysia. The group currently operates 13 worker accommodation sites in Malaysia and has been active in the country since 2011.

Centurion cited ongoing enforcement of Malaysia’s Employees' Minimum Standards of Housing, Accommodations and Amenities Act 1990 and continued manufacturing growth as supportive factors for demand in compliant worker housing.
